/**
* @file AudioControl.m
*
* @copyright 2018-2019 Bill Zissimopoulos
*/
/*
* This file is part of EnergyBar.
*
* You can redistribute it and/or modify it under the terms of the GNU
* General Public License version 3 as published by the Free Software
* Foundation.
*/
#include "AudioControl.h"
#include <CoreAudio/CoreAudio.h>
#include <AudioToolbox/AudioServices.h>
#include "Log.h"
@interface AudioControl ()
- (void)systemObjectPropertyDidChange;
- (void)audioDevicePropertyDidChange;
@end
static OSStatus SystemObjectPropertyListener(
AudioObjectID device,
UInt32 count, const AudioObjectPropertyAddress* addresses,
void *data)
{
[(id)data
performSelectorOnMainThread:@selector(systemObjectPropertyDidChange)
withObject:nil
waitUntilDone:NO];
return kAudioHardwareNoError;
}
static OSStatus AudioDevicePropertyListener(
AudioObjectID device,
UInt32 count, const AudioObjectPropertyAddress* addresses,
void *data)
{
[(id)data
performSelectorOnMainThread:@selector(audioDevicePropertyDidChange)
withObject:nil
waitUntilDone:NO];
return kAudioHardwareNoError;
}
@implementation AudioControl
{
AudioDeviceID _audiodev;
}
+ (AudioControl *)sharedInstance
{
static AudioControl *instance = 0;
if (0 == instance)
instance = [[AudioControl alloc] init];
return instance;
}
- (id)init
{
self = [super init];
if (nil == self)
return nil;
_audiodev = kAudioObjectUnknown;
[self registerSystemObjectListener:YES];
[self getAudioDevice:YES];
return self;
}
- (void)dealloc
{
[self resetAudioDevice];
[self registerSystemObjectListener:NO];
[super dealloc];
}
- (double)volume
{
AudioObjectPropertyAddress address =
{
.mSelector = kAudioHardwareServiceDeviceProperty_VirtualMasterVolume,
.mScope = kAudioDevicePropertyScopeOutput,
.mElement = kAudioObjectPropertyElementMaster,
};
__block Float32 volume = NAN;
OSStatus status;
status = [self _retry:^OSStatus(AudioDeviceID audiodev)
{
UInt32 size = sizeof volume;
return AudioObjectGetPropertyData(audiodev, &address, 0, 0, &size, &volume);
}];
if (kAudioHardwareNoError != status)
{
LOG("AudioObjectGetPropertyData = %d", status);
return NAN;
}
return volume;
}
- (void)setVolume:(double)value
{
AudioObjectPropertyAddress address =
{
.mSelector = kAudioHardwareServiceDeviceProperty_VirtualMasterVolume,
.mScope = kAudioDevicePropertyScopeOutput,
.mElement = kAudioObjectPropertyElementMaster,
};
Float32 volume = value;
OSStatus status;
status = [self _retry:^OSStatus(AudioDeviceID audiodev)
{
return AudioObjectSetPropertyData(audiodev, &address, 0, 0, sizeof volume, &volume);
}];
if (kAudioHardwareNoError != status)
LOG("AudioObjectSetPropertyData = %d", status);
}
- (BOOL)isMute
{
AudioObjectPropertyAddress address =
{
.mSelector = kAudioDevicePropertyMute,
.mScope = kAudioDevicePropertyScopeOutput,
.mElement = kAudioObjectPropertyElementMaster,
};
__block UInt32 mute = 0;
OSStatus status;
status = [self _retry:^OSStatus(AudioDeviceID audiodev)
{
UInt32 size = sizeof mute;
return AudioObjectGetPropertyData(audiodev, &address, 0, 0, &size, &mute);
}];
if (kAudioHardwareNoError != status)
{
LOG("AudioObjectGetPropertyData = %d", status);
return FALSE;
}
return !!mute;
}
- (void)setMute:(BOOL)value
{
AudioObjectPropertyAddress address =
{
.mSelector = kAudioDevicePropertyMute,
.mScope = kAudioDevicePropertyScopeOutput,
.mElement = kAudioObjectPropertyElementMaster,
};
UInt32 mute = !!value;
OSStatus status;
status = [self _retry:^OSStatus(AudioDeviceID audiodev)
{
return AudioObjectSetPropertyData(audiodev, &address, 0, 0, sizeof mute, &mute);
}];
if (kAudioHardwareNoError != status)
LOG("AudioObjectSetPropertyData = %d", status);
}
- (OSStatus)_retry:(OSStatus (^)(AudioDeviceID audiodev))block
{
OSStatus status = kAudioHardwareNoError;
for (NSUInteger i = 0; 2 > i; i++)
{
status = block([self getAudioDevice:0 != i]);
if (kAudioHardwareBadObjectError != status)
break;
}
return status;
}
- (AudioDeviceID)getAudioDevice:(BOOL)init
{
if (kAudioObjectUnknown == _audiodev || init)
{
AudioObjectPropertyAddress address =
{
.mSelector = kAudioHardwarePropertyDefaultOutputDevice,
.mScope = kAudioObjectPropertyScopeGlobal,
.mElement = kAudioObjectPropertyElementMaster,
};
AudioDeviceID device = kAudioObjectUnknown;
UInt32 size = sizeof device;
OSStatus status;
status = AudioObjectGetPropertyData(kAudioObjectSystemObject, &address, 0, 0, &size, &device);
if (kAudioHardwareNoError != status)
LOG("AudioObjectGetPropertyData = %d", status);
else
{
_audiodev = device;
AudioObjectPropertyAddress address =
{
.mSelector = kAudioDevicePropertyMute,
.mScope = kAudioDevicePropertyScopeOutput,
.mElement = kAudioObjectPropertyElementMaster,
};
status = AudioObjectAddPropertyListener(
device, &address, AudioDevicePropertyListener, self);
if (kAudioHardwareNoError != status)
LOG("AudioObjectAddPropertyListener = %d", status);
}
}
return _audiodev;
}
- (void)resetAudioDevice
{
if (kAudioObjectUnknown != _audiodev)
{
AudioObjectPropertyAddress address =
{
.mSelector = kAudioDevicePropertyMute,
.mScope = kAudioDevicePropertyScopeOutput,
.mElement = kAudioObjectPropertyElementMaster,
};
OSStatus status;
status = AudioObjectRemovePropertyListener(
_audiodev, &address, AudioDevicePropertyListener, self);
if (kAudioHardwareNoError != status)
LOG("AudioObjectRemovePropertyListener = %d", status);
}
}
- (void)registerSystemObjectListener:(BOOL)add
{
AudioObjectPropertyAddress address =
{
.mSelector = kAudioHardwarePropertyDefaultOutputDevice,
.mScope = kAudioObjectPropertyScopeGlobal,
.mElement = kAudioObjectPropertyElementMaster,
};
OSStatus status;
if (add)
{
status = AudioObjectAddPropertyListener(
kAudioObjectSystemObject, &address, SystemObjectPropertyListener, self);
if (kAudioHardwareNoError != status)
LOG("AudioObjectAddPropertyListener = %d", status);
}
else
{
status = AudioObjectRemovePropertyListener(
kAudioObjectSystemObject, &address, SystemObjectPropertyListener, self);
if (kAudioHardwareNoError != status)
LOG("AudioObjectRemovePropertyListener = %d", status);
}
}
- (void)systemObjectPropertyDidChange
{
[self resetAudioDevice];
[self getAudioDevice:YES];
}
- (void)audioDevicePropertyDidChange
{
[[NSNotificationCenter defaultCenter]
postNotificationName:AudioControlNotification
object:self];
}
@end
NSString *AudioControlNotification = @"AudioControl";
